My advice is get as much factory fitted suff as you need but avoid any dealer fitted or dealer supplied items. QL and off-road pack is factory fitted therefore good. Tow bar is dealer fitted therefore not so good. Most things you can import from the States much quicker and much cheaper than you can get them from the dealers. If things were equal we would always support the local bloke but they aren't by a long shot and we are not charities. If you are mechanically handy or your mate is a mechanic, stay away from the dealers. They time their mechanics. If they don't have the time to do it right, too bad for you. Unfortunately tow bars for Australian Jeeps are specially made in NZ and can be bought only through dealers but you can fit it yourself. Alternatively you can get a Hayman-Reese dealer to fit one of their bars.

The sales rep didn't mention anything about the 1K service at all. It wasn't until i was browsing the forums that I actually found out that 1K service was to be done.

The service manager mentioned that 1K service requires oil and filter change. I am thinking this car is less than 2 months old, why would it require the oil and filter change at 1K??? Did anyone have oil and filter change at 1K?
 
#2,655 ·
They don't specify an oil and filter change at 1k - its a freebie from the selling dealer and generally only a pat on the bonnet, unless you have some little niggles you have found that need a pat too.
Some dealers don't offer it at all.
If you don't have any issues that require taking it back - don't worry about it.
And the price of $280 you were quoted for a service - if that included the oil and filter then it is a BIG bargain (in Australia). I'd be checking what oil was included and if it was a full synthetic that complies with Chrysler spec.
